WebThe plastic fasteners on modern toilet seats don’t corrode. But most old toilet seats are held in place with metal bolts that tend to rust in place over time, making them impossible to remove with a wrench. That leaves just one option: cut the seat off with a hacksaw. First, protect the top of the toilet with strips of duct tape or thin ... Web29 Nov 2024 · Step 1 – Open bolt housing. Remove The Toilet Seat Fixings Web10 Sep 2024 · When turning the screw clockwise it draws the coned nut up thus expanding the rubber bung ,which grips the inside of the hole in the pan. To remove ,the screw locates Into the nut ,one turn. Then press down on the screw. This pushes the coned nut down and releases the expansion / pressure. Then pull the whole thing upward ,with a wiggle, and out.
